"κρόμμυον" meaning in Ancient Greek

See κρόμμυον in All languages combined, or Wiktionary

Noun

IPA: /króm.my.on/, /ˈkrom.my.on/, /ˈkro.mi.on/, /króm.my.on/ (note: 5ᵗʰ BCE Attic), /ˈkrom.my.on/ (note: 1ˢᵗ CE Egyptian), /ˈkrom.my.on/ (note: 4ᵗʰ CE Koine), /ˈkrom.my.on/ (note: 10ᵗʰ CE Byzantine), /ˈkro.mi.on/ (note: 15ᵗʰ CE Constantinopolitan)
Etymology: A similar word for "onion" and "garlic" is found in Proto-West Germanic *hramusō (“onion, garlic”), Proto-Slavic *čermъša (“ramson”) and Middle Irish crim (“garlic”), suggesting a derivation from Proto-Indo-European *kermus- (“wild garlic”). The e-vowel of Celtic and Balto-Slavic is also found in the placename Κρεμμυών (Kremmuṓn).
